package com.liferay.poshi.runner.pql;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.HashSet;
import java.util.List;
import java.util.Properties;
import java.util.Set;
/**
* @author Michael Hashimoto
*/
public abstract class PQLOperator {
public static Set<String> getAvailableOperators() {
return _availableOperators;
}
public static List<List<String>> getPrioritizedOperatorList() {
return _prioritizedOperatorList;
}
public static void validateOperator(String operator) throws Exception {
if ((operator == null) || !_availableOperators.contains(operator)) {
throw new Exception("Invalid operator: " + operator);
}
}
public PQLOperator(String operator) throws Exception {
validateOperator(operator);
_operator = operator;
}
public String getOperator() {
return _operator;
}
public abstract Object getPQLResult(
PQLEntity pqlEntity1, PQLEntity pqlEntity2, Properties properties)
throws Exception;
private static final Set<String> _availableOperators = new HashSet<>();
private static final List<List<String>> _prioritizedOperatorList =
new ArrayList<>();
static {
_prioritizedOperatorList.add(Arrays.asList(new String[] {"<", ">"}));
_prioritizedOperatorList.add(Arrays.asList(new String[] {"<=", ">="}));
_prioritizedOperatorList.add(Arrays.asList(new String[] {"~", "=="}));
_prioritizedOperatorList.add(Arrays.asList(new String[] {"!~", "!="}));
_prioritizedOperatorList.add(Arrays.asList(new String[] {"OR"}));
_prioritizedOperatorList.add(Arrays.asList(new String[] {"AND"}));
for (List<String> operators : _prioritizedOperatorList) {
_availableOperators.addAll(operators);
}
}
private final String _operator;
}
